Item 5.03 Amendments to Articles of Incorporation or Bylaws; Change in Fiscal Year.
On September 21, 2023, Precipio, Inc. (the “Company”) filed a Certificate of Amendment to its Third Amended and Restated Certificate of Incorporation (the “Certificate of Amendment”) with the Secretary of State of Delaware, pursuant to which the Company effected a 1-for-20 reverse stock split (the “Reverse Stock Split”) of its issued and outstanding common stock, par value $0.01 per share (the “Common Stock”).
As previously reported in the Company’s 8-K fil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ission on June 15, 2023, the Company’s stockholders previously approved the proposal to authorize the Board of Directors of the Company (the “Board”) to, in its discretion, amend the Company’s Third Amended and Restated Certificate of Incorporation to effect a reverse stock split at a ratio of between 1-for-2 and 1-for-30 at any time prior to the one-year anniversary of the date on which such proposal was approved by the Company’s stockholders, with the exact ratio to be set within that range at the discretion of the Board without further approval or authorization of the Company’s stockholders. On September 13, 2023, the Company’s Board approved a reverse stock split of the Company’s Common Stock at a ratio of 1-for-20. Effective as of at 5:00 p.m., Eastern Time on September 21, 2023, the Company effected the Reverse Stock Split.
As a result of the Reverse Stock Split, every twenty shares of issued and outstanding Common Stock will be automatically combined into one issued and outstanding share of Common Stock, without any change in the par value per share. The Reverse Stock Split will reduce the number of shares of Common Stock issued and outstanding from 27,562,298 to 1,378,095. No fractional shares will be issued as a result of the Reverse Stock Split. Any fractional shares that would have resulted will be settled in cash equal to the product of (i) the closing price of the Common Stock as reported on The Nasdaq Capital Market (“Nasdaq”) as of September 21, 2023, multiplied by (ii) the number of shares of Common Stock held by the stockholder immediately prior to September 21, 2023 that would otherwise have been exchanged for such fractional shares. The Common Stock issued pursuant to the Reverse Stock Split remains fully paid and non-assessable. The Reverse Stock Split did not affect the number of authorized shares of common stock or the par value of the Common Stock.
Stockholders holding their shares in book-entry form or in “street name” (through a broker, bank or other holder of record) will not be required to take any action.
The Common Stock is anticipated to begin trading on a split-adjusted basis on Nasdaq at the market open on September 22, 2023. The trading symbol for the Common Stock will remain “PRPO.” Following the Reverse Stock Split, the CUSIP for the Company’s Common Stock will be 74019L602. The Reverse Stock Split will also affect the Company’s outstanding stock options, warrants and other exercisable or convertible instruments and will result in the shares underlying such instruments being reduced and the exercise price being increased proportionately to the Reverse Stock Split ratio.
